Should stiletto heels be banned in the workplace?
Reuters UK ^ | 9/17/09 | Julie Mollins

Posted on 09/18/2009 8:21:15 AM PDT by pissant

A call by the Society of Chiropodists and Podiatrists asking employers to work with unions to conduct risk assessments and if necessary allow workers to replace high heels with comfortable shoes in the workplace created a controversy this week.

Unions passed a motion at the Trades Union Congress conference demanding that women have the right to comfortable footwear in the workplace.

Defenders of the stiletto claimed that unions were attempting to ban the shoes in the workplace, but the podiatrists defended their position, stating that high heels can cause such foot problems as blisters, corns, calluses, damaged joints, knee and back pain.

Some women argue that stiletto heels give them a power advantage in male-dominated workplaces because the shoes make them appear taller and enhance their sex appeal.
